
IMG inks five-year extension to SPFL streaming deal
Data provider partners with AI firm Pixellot to create “new template” for sports streaming


IMG Arena has renewed its long-term rights deal with the Scottish Professional Football League (SPFL) that will see IMG distribute SPFL video content to the international betting market.
The five-year deal will cover the Ladbrokes Premiership, the Championship, League One and League Two, as well as the Betfred Cup and Tunnock’s Caramel Wafer Cup.
To support the SPFL partnership, IMG has entered into an agreement with AI-automated sports production company Pixellot which will see Pixellot’s technology installed at SPFL Championship grounds.
The tech uses advanced production algorithms and a network of cameras to generate match footage that can be used online and on mobile for international audiences.
“We are proud to renew our longstanding partnership with the SPFL,” said Freddie Longe, MD at IMG Arena.
“The extension of our relationship will see our remit grow further over a lengthy period and secures a key product in our portfolio. Signing this deal is a strong endorsement of our streaming product.
Pixellot said the technology partnership would create “a new template” for sport streaming.
Neil Doncaster, SPFL chief executive, said the deal would help the league increase its international visibility through “innovative, best-in-class production”.
